When I lived in Idaho, all the shops had woodstoves with 1/4" holes drilled in the side.
They used a 1/4" stainless tubing and a petcock to adjust the flow from a reservoir (5-gallon or so bucket).
Start a wood fire, and after it gets going pretty good, turn on the petcock and let gravity do its thing with the burnt oil.
Since I have moved to the High Desert in CA, I rigged up a stove and do the same thing.
I doubt that the Air Quality Management District would approve, but......
